OffsideBet covers bots farms with affiliate help

Someone asked here: http://forumserver.twoplustwo.com/56...0/index40.html to post translation of this scandal.

Here it is. I think it deserves separate topic. There was a lot of discussion in this topic in russian forum so a lot of details are missed.
On the Russian forum (http://forum.cgm.ru/arbitrazh_i_bezo...er-ipoker.html) there is active discussion about the poker room OffsideBet (iPoker).
Topic was opened by one of the owners of the bot-farms, to damage affilates who are not helped when his bots were blocked.
To confirm his words the author provided correspondence skype logs, which were later checked for authenticity by respected posters/moderators.

Bot-owner cooperate with affiliate, and affiliate cooperate with the manager working in OffsideBet. The group of bots was disguised as a "poker school". With the help of manager affiliate creates a master account for a large group of bots. From the log of correspondence it becomes clear that affilate manager work with the bots not the first time. 1 of the affilates accepts his guilty and was banned from forum. Second, more respectful one, pretends to be James Bond and lies about him provided information to the room owners about bots to make them blocked and tryed to explain his "trading for 1-2%" in skype with bot owners as a spy activity to find more information for the room. So affilates covered bot-farm and it was proved.

Now, it turns out that the room is not just know about bots, but also contributes to their expansion. It's not completely proven, but is obvious for a lot of people who read this topic. Bots raked hundreds of thousands dollars under just one affiliate. There was disclosed a lot nicknames of bots who played up to NL50. Some of them were mentioned in this forum here http://forumserver.twoplustwo.com/28...-ring-1074250/.
Some affiliates have confirmed that sometimes bot-owners asked for cooperation.

As a result, OffsideBet have serious problems with a lot of cash-outs, and players can not withdraw their money from that room, because they "reorganize" due to future Ipoker-2 execution.

This situation once again shows how much damage from the bots. Just yesterday bots only prevented normally earn in poker, and today the room broke, and the players are losing their bankrolls.
